課程階段 | 主要內(nèi)容 | 課程目標(biāo) | ||
第一階段:Linux系統(tǒng)運(yùn)維基礎(chǔ) | linux的目錄結(jié)構(gòu)、
常見命令的使用、
基礎(chǔ)服務(wù)的搭建、 文件管理,用戶管理,磁盤管理、 系統(tǒng)相關(guān)權(quán)限、 數(shù)據(jù)通訊原理 |
具備linux系統(tǒng)管理員的能力、
掌握Linux系統(tǒng)的文件、用戶、磁盤管理、 掌握中小型網(wǎng)絡(luò)架構(gòu)配置 |
linux的目錄結(jié)構(gòu)、...... | 具備linux系統(tǒng)管理員的能力...... |
第二階段:ansible+shell自動化運(yùn)維 | shell基礎(chǔ)、
文本處理、字符串處理、
ansible批量管理主機(jī)、 集群與服務(wù)、 系統(tǒng)安全基礎(chǔ)、 |
掌握shell腳本編寫,能夠編寫腳本管理服務(wù)器、
掌握ansible命令行和playbook編寫,能夠通過ansible批量管理多臺主機(jī)、 掌握集群相關(guān)的理論配置,能夠搭建高可用集群,負(fù)載均衡集群,ceph集群等、 掌握系統(tǒng)安全的基本防護(hù) |
shell基礎(chǔ)...... | 掌握shell腳本編寫,能夠編寫腳本管理服務(wù)器...... |
第三階段:數(shù)據(jù)庫集群應(yīng)用 | 數(shù)據(jù)庫安裝、
DBA基礎(chǔ)語句、
DBA集群管理、 DBA主從配置、 redis集群與SQL語句 |
熟練使用SQL語句對數(shù)據(jù)庫進(jìn)行增刪改查的操作、
熟悉數(shù)據(jù)同步原理,能夠完成數(shù)據(jù)庫主從集群配置的搭建、 熟悉redis集群搭建與SQL語句 |
數(shù)據(jù)庫安裝...... | 熟練使用SQL語句對數(shù)據(jù)庫進(jìn)行增刪改查的操作...... |
第四階段:云服務(wù)運(yùn)維 | 云平臺搭建與云服務(wù)器的選購、
docker容器與k8s技術(shù)、
ELK日志收集、 hadoop大數(shù)據(jù)集群搭建 |
掌握云平臺服務(wù)器相關(guān)功能與搭建、
掌握k8s技術(shù),管理容器集群、 掌握ELK日志收集分段處理,hadoop大數(shù)據(jù)分析集群 |
云平臺搭建與云服務(wù)器的選購...... | 掌握云平臺服務(wù)器相關(guān)功能與搭建...... |
第五階段:python開發(fā) | python開發(fā)基礎(chǔ)、 自動化運(yùn)維、 jenkins代碼發(fā)布 | 掌握python開發(fā)基礎(chǔ)、 使用python實(shí)現(xiàn)自動化運(yùn)維、 掌握J(rèn)enkins代碼發(fā)布 | python開發(fā)基礎(chǔ)...... | 掌握python開發(fā)基礎(chǔ)...... |